Do you have the ability to learn math before the age of 3 or 5?

In the early days, a famous inner cigar pointed out that children before the age of 6-7 could not understand the ability of numbers because they would be deceived by their own eyes. For example, put two rows of building blocks on the table, each with seven. After building blocks, let the children get more blocks in a row.

Generally speaking, children will say that. Next, if you scatter one of them, the children are likely to say, there are more columns that look longer.

The concept of numbers is difficult to teach children directly in language, and it is necessary to wait until the children form this relationship in their own hearts. So even if a child can read 1 00 from1,it doesn't mean that he knows what 100 means.

Therefore, mathematics is alive only if it is closely related to life, especially for children who have not really received formal mathematics education. Only through life experience can mathematics be made more meaningful to children.

Games to stimulate children's interest in mathematics 1. Poker game

Here are three poker games to exercise math ability. For your reference, maybe we can find more similar games to improve children's mathematical thinking and mathematical ability when playing poker.

1, complement numbers: We can take our children to play the game of complement 10 or 20. For example, we can take turns to get cards, and we can decide to give up or put away playing cards. As long as the number of points added for the first time is 10 or 20, it is considered a victory. This game can exercise children's computing ability and strategic thinking.

2. Blackjack game: This game is a very well-known math game. Let the children randomly select four cards, add, subtract, multiply, divide and add brackets, and calculate that the result of the four cards is 24. The first one who works out will win, such as 3, 8, 8, 9, which can be (9-8)x8x3=24. This game is of great training significance for children's computing ability and mathematical thinking.

Third, Sudoku game

The name Sudoku is familiar to many parents. Previously, many top college entrance examination candidates in provinces and cities mentioned that they had played Sudoku in their spare time, thinking that Sudoku was very helpful for their math study.

In fact, in the world, Sudoku is also a game that is highly valued by all countries, and even a series of competitions have been held for Sudoku.

This game needs to infer the spare numbers according to the known numbers on the 9x9 disk, so that every row, column and number in each house contains 1-9, and it cannot be repeated. There are very high requirements for reasoning ability, logical thinking and digital sensitivity, and the exercise effect is also very obvious.
